How they compare
Burundi currently reports 124,506 against 122,595 in Nicaragua, a difference of 1,911.
Across all 66 years both countries report, Burundi has been ahead every year.
Burundi ranks 118th and Nicaragua ranks 119th of 218 countries.
Burundi has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Burundi | Nicaragua |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 36,114 | 19,483 | 16,631 | Burundi |
| 1970s | 41,118 | 25,781 | 15,337 | Burundi |
| 1980s | 46,212 | 32,989 | 13,223 | Burundi |
| 1990s | 49,345 | 41,601 | 7,745 | Burundi |
| 2000s | 61,822 | 57,463 | 4,359 | Burundi |
| 2010s | 91,963 | 81,278 | 10,685 | Burundi |
| 2020s | 111,200 | 110,048 | 1,152 | Burundi |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
